Strickland was a complex character. In terms of career and family, he was originally an ordinary London stockbroker. He had a happy family, a considerable income, and lived a life that many people envied. However, in the 17th year of their marriage, he suddenly abandoned his family and career to pursue painting. This kind of behavior seemed irresponsible and contrary to the conventional ethics of society, because he did not care about the feelings of his family, abandoned his wife and children, and did not show the sense of responsibility he should have for his family. From the perspective of artistic pursuit, his " self " subconsciously yearned for art, and painting was an action that was completely influenced by his subconscious. Although outsiders thought that he had no foundation in painting and that his act of abandoning everything to paint was unreasonable, he himself felt unprecedented joy and meaning. He dared to abandon everything for his ideals, and on the road of pursuing art, he was not disturbed by the poverty of the outside world or the opinions of others. Even if his life was poor and precarious, he would not hesitate until his artistic realm reached a very high level. In terms of relationships, he had emotional entanglements with three women. As for his wife, he did not hesitate to abandon her. As for Stroeve's wife, Blanche, he only regarded her as a painting tool and no longer paid attention to her after using her. He married the native girl, Ata, on Tahicity Island, mostly to meet the needs of his own creative environment. He did not care about the feelings of the women around him. In his opinion, the pursuit of art was above all emotional needs. In terms of personality, he was extremely contradictory. His behavior violated social ethics, and his conduct could be said to be despicable. For example, he kidnapped his friend's wife and indirectly caused her death without guilt, but his sincere pursuit of art in his heart made people respect him. He did not care about the opinions of the world, nor did he care about the evaluation of the secular world. He did his own thing on the road of pursuing art, showing a kind of purity that transcended the secular world. The characters in Haruki Murakami's novels had many characteristics: ** 1. Maiden Image ** 1. ** Age and Appearance ** - Most of the lively girls in his novels were between the ages of 13 to 17, and they were generally outstanding in appearance. 2. ** Character and role positioning ** - Most of these girls were independent and had very different personalities from other girls of the same age. Most of them were not the protagonists of the story, but they played an important role. They would resonate with the lonely protagonist and appreciate each other. - For example, Dance! Dance! Dance!" Snow in the middle was a 12 or 13-year-old girl. She was "quite good-looking", liked to listen to music with headphones, and had special abilities (such as a certain level of prophecy or a very sensitive sixth sense). She was seen as heretical by her peers and dropped out of school. - Kasawara May in "The Chronicles of Strange Birds" was a rebellious character. She hated dropping out of school and staying at home. She did things without caring about other people's opinions. Out of curiosity, she did some dangerous things, such as covering the eyes of her boyfriend who was riding a motorcycle, causing him to die. She even removed the rope ladder that the protagonist used to go down the dry well. - 1Q84's deep painting was full of mystery. He was born in the utopia of the Pioneer Commune, had dyslexia, and spoke differently. However, he wrote a novel like Air Chrysalis and was also the guide of the "little people" in the story. - In "Assassination of the Knight Commander," Akikawa Mariki was thirteen years old. She was quiet and independent, and she got along well with the protagonist. ** 2. Image of the protagonist ** 1. ** Class Attributes ** - Most of them worked in culture-related jobs, such as students, journalists, legal workers, painters, and so on. 2. ** Mental state and pursuit ** - There was a strong sense of loss in the air. Almost every protagonist was looking for something lost, such as their place, lost self, original scenery (the coast replaced by concrete, etc.), their former hometown, the intersection of "this side" and "the other side","precious opportunities and possibilities, irreparable love", etc. "What am I pursuing?" "Where am I going?" He waited for the fundamental question to be asked. ** 3. Other Character Images ** - There were also various characters such as his girlfriend with perfect ears, a female patient with mental disorder, a veteran who participated in the China-Japan War, a voluptuous and beautiful woman, a librarian who was deprived of his shadow in the city, a teenager who had the tendency to kill his father and marry his mother, and a middle-aged man who did not care about anything. These images made Murakami's novel wander between reality and unreality. In general, through these different characters, Murakami expressed his unique concern for the spiritual world of the contemporary people, as well as the consciousness of compassion and salvation that always ran through it. His creation was obviously influenced by modern western literature. His works reflected the artistic spirit of realism, reflecting the confusion and helplessness of people's emotions and the collapse of values in the era of highly developed material civilization. <a href="/?from=ask_words" style="color:red" target="_blank">Read more exciting novels for free</a>
The main characters in War Horse were: - Joey: - It was a horse with a white cross on its forehead. It was originally a farm horse. It was smart and full of spirituality. When it was pulled by the enemy to pull the cannon with its companion, the companion could not be harnessed by the soldiers because it had never been harnessed before. In order to prevent its companion from being beaten, Joey took the initiative to let the soldiers harness him first to demonstrate to his companion. He was also afraid that his companion would be injured and ran ahead to pull the cannon and climb the mountain. It was pure, with no impurities in its motives. It had an unconditional dedication to its human friends. It had grown from a simple mount to an extraordinary hero. Its experience in war had made it a symbol of courage. - Joey's ups and downs of fate ran through the book. His perspective showed the cruelty of war and the beauty of human nature in all aspects. He moved between different camps in the war, but always maintained his trust in humans and his own kindness. - Albert: - He was an English farm boy. He and Joey formed a deep friendship. The first time he saw Joey, he was sure that they would become good friends. Later, in the farmland, their relationship became even closer, like brothers. - After the war broke out, Joey was sold as a military horse. In order to find Joey, Albert was not afraid of danger and danger, demonstrating his courage, determination, and loyalty to friendship. His persistent search for Qiao Yi also reflected his character of being loyal. - ** Emily **: - She was a little French girl. Together with her grandfather, she took good care of Joey, who had fallen into the hands of the German army, showing her kindness and love. Her love for Joey was very strong. Before her death, her grandfather promised to find her beloved warhorse Joey. - ** Emily's Grandfather **: - He was full of love and took care of Joey with his granddaughter. When he learned of the love that Albert had for Joey, he was willing to sell Joey to Albert for a mere penny. This action showed his understanding and respect for Joey's true belonging. <a href="/?from=ask_words" style="color:red" target="_blank">Read more exciting novels for free</a>
